Teenage Girl Killed in ATV crash in Lafayette Township, Ohio










By Adam Ferrise, Northeast Ohio Media Group
August 09, 2015

























LAFAYETTE TOWNSHIP, Ohio —

A 13-year-old girl died Sunday in an ATV crash on private property.

Kayleyn Daumeyer, 13, of Maineville, was taken to MetroHealth Medical Center, where she was treated for her injuries but ultimately died, according to the Cuyahoga County Medical Examiner.

An autopsy is planned for Sunday. The crash happened on private property in the 5800 block of Deerview Lane, off Lafayette Road, according to Medina County dispatchers.

Blaise Rosser, the owner of the home where the crash happened, said he hosted a reunion for him and two Army buddies he hasn't seen in more than 20 years. 

Daumeyer's family drove in from their southwest Ohio home for the reunion. 
Rosser said he's unsure how the girl got on the ATV and that crash happened while he was inside cooking for the three families.
